Maize (corn) — Crop residues in Ethiopia PDR
Ethiopia PDR: Maize (corn) — Crop residues was 0.2451 kt in 1992. ▲ Rising
Maize (corn) — Crop residues in Ethiopia PDR, 1961–1992
Source: Food and Agriculture Organization of the United Nations. Measured in kt.
Analysis
Ethiopia PDR recorded 0.2451 kt for maize (corn) — crop residues in 1992.
That represents a change of up 1.4% on the previous year and up 33.4% over ten years.
Over the whole period, maize (corn) — crop residues in Ethiopia PDR peaked at 0.3256 kt in 1990 and was at its lowest, 0.1327 kt, in 1963.
That places Ethiopia PDR 58th out of 164 countries with data for 1992, putting it in the middle of the range.
The long-run direction has been consistently rising across the 32 years of available data.

About this data
The FAOSTAT domain on Emissions from Crops provides estimates of emissions associated with crop processes, namely 1) crop residues, 2) burning of crop residues, and 3) rice cultivation and the application of nitrogen (N) fertilizers, including mineral and chemical fertilizers, to soils. Estimates are computed at Tier 1 following the 2006 IPCC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 2006).
